1511 Q136966
Ciência da Computação
Ano: 2004
Banca: Escola de Administração Fazendária (ESAF)

Analise as seguintes afirmações relativas à linguagem SQL:

I. A função COUNT informa quantas linhas existem na tabela ou quantas linhas da tabela atendem a condições específicas.

II. A função AVG calcula e retorna a média de valores da linha especificada. Só é possível utilizar essa função em linhas cujos campos sejam todos numéricos.

III. A instrução SUBSTRING ('Esta foi fácil' FROM 10 FOR 5) retorna a string 'fácil'.

IV. A instrução SELECT MAX * FROM nova_tabela retorna todos os campos da última linha inserida na tabela nova_tabela.

Indique a opção que contenha todas as afirmações verdadeiras.

1512 Q136964
Ciência da Computação
Ano: 2004
Banca: Escola de Administração Fazendária (ESAF)

Ao acessar um banco de dados pode ocorrer um erro durante a execução de uma operação SQL. Nesse caso o aplicativo deverá executar uma ação específica, podendo ser, inclusive, o encerramento adequado desse aplicativo. Uma das formas de obter- se esse tipo de controle para a condição erro_ condicao e tomar a atitude erro_acao é a utilização da cláusula

1513 Q136961
Ciência da Computação
Ano: 2004
Banca: Escola de Administração Fazendária (ESAF)

Na linguagem SQL a instrução SELECT, quando utilizada corretamente, retorna um resultado na forma de uma tabela virtual. Uma VIEW é um tipo especial de tabela virtual. Ao se utilizar o comando

CREATE VIEW generica (tipo, categoria, preco)

AS SELECT produto.tipo, fornecedor.categoria, produto.preco

FROM produto, fornecedor

WHERE produto.tipo = fornecedor.categoria

para a criação de uma VIEW é correto afirmar que

1514 Q136959
Ciência da Computação
Ano: 2004
Banca: Escola de Administração Fazendária (ESAF)

A linguagem SQL foi especialmente projetada para permitir a criação de bancos de dados e a adição, manutenção e recuperação de dados nesses bancos. A SQL foi desenvolvida originalmente para trabalhar com dados de banco de dados que seguem o modelo relacional, consistindo em um número limitado de comandos relacionados especificamente à manipulação de dados. Entre as particularidades da SQL é correto afirmar que

1515 Q136947
Ciência da Computação
Ano: 2004
Banca: Escola de Administração Fazendária (ESAF)

Analise as seguintes afirmações relativas a Bancos de Dados Relacionais e à linguagem SQL:

Indique a opção que contenha todas as afirmações verdadeiras.

1516 Q136944
Ciência da Computação
Ano: 2004
Banca: Escola de Administração Fazendária (ESAF)

Na linguagem SQL, um tipo de dado comum para valores de caracteres com tamanho variável é o

1517 Q137919
Ciência da Computação
Ano: 2003
Banca: Centro de Seleção e de Promoção de Eventos UnB (CESPE)

Diversas linguagens de programação foram e estão sendo desenvolvidas. Cada linguagem possui suas particularidades de utilização e é suportada por categorias diferentes de ferramentas de programação. No que diz respeito às linguagens de programação atualmente em uso, julgue os itens subseqüentes.

Existem várias versões de PHP, sendo que o suporte para acesso a banco de dados com o uso de cláusulas SQL está disponível apenas nas versões posteriores à PHP 3.

1518 Q137916
Ciência da Computação
Ano: 2003
Banca: Centro de Seleção e de Promoção de Eventos UnB (CESPE)

Diversas linguagens de programação foram e estão sendo desenvolvidas. Cada linguagem possui suas particularidades de utilização e é suportada por categorias diferentes de ferramentas de programação. No que diz respeito às linguagens de programação atualmente em uso, julgue os itens subseqüentes.

SQL é uma linguagem de programação de banco de dados relacionais. Assim, SQL permite realizar operações de seleção, inserção, deleção e modificação em dados armazenados em um banco de dados.

1519 Q137860
Ciência da Computação
Ano: 2003
Banca: Centro de Seleção e de Promoção de Eventos UnB (CESPE)

Considere que as informações acima constituem uma tabela denominada Empregados, que é manipulada por comandos SQL. Com base nessas informações, julgue os itens seguintes.

A quantidade de itens certos é igual a

1520 Q137842
Ciência da Computação
Ano: 2003
Banca: Centro de Seleção e de Promoção de Eventos UnB (CESPE)

Grandes volumes de informação são organizados para armazenamento em coleções de dados denominadas banco de dados. Diversos tipos de bancos de dados podem ser encontrados, estando sua taxonomia relacionada com aspectos como a organização das informações, a existência de distribuição e o tipo de informações armazenadas. Acerca de conceitos fundamentais de banco de dados, julgue os seguintes itens.

A linguagem de fato para programação de operações que envolvam interação com um sistema gerenciador de banco de dados relacional é a linguagem SQL. Essa linguagem define diversas cláusulas para manipulação de dados existentes, mas não possui cláusulas para manipulação de esquemas.